Colorado football offers 2030 local standout from Fairview High School
· Yahoo Sports
Deion Sanders and the Colorado Buffaloes extended a scholarship offer to Devyn West, a 6-foot-6, 300-pound lineman from Fairview High School in Boulder. West is only 14 years old and in the Class of 2030, making the offer one of the earliest recruiting moves Colorado has made in recent memory.
West plays both offensive tackle and defensive tackle, giving him the kind of size and versatility that usually draws attention from Power Four programs. He has already been evaluated as the No. 1 prospect in Colorado for his class by Prep Redzone.

The timing also matters, as Fairview sits just minutes from the Colorado campus, and West has been developing locally through Matt McChesney's Six Zero Academy, a training center known for producing linemen in the state.

For Colorado, the offer shows a clear interest in keeping top in-state talent close to home. For West, it is an early marker that the Buffs see long-term upside in a player who could become one of Colorado's most heavily watched young prospects over the next several years.
